Marzio Mula serves as a Research Fellow at the Institute for Theoretical Informatics, Mathematics and Operations Research, Bundeswehr University Munich, affiliated with the QuSAC Lab since February 2024.
His academic background includes:
- Master's in Mathematics from the University of Turin (2020), focusing on sampling supersingular elliptic curves for cryptographic applications
- PhD from the University of Trento (2024) with research internships at IBM Research Zurich and COSIC at KU Leuven
Dr. Mula specializes in isogeny-based cryptography, investigating pairings and Hessian graphs of elliptic curves, while extending into abstract number-theoretical domains like p-adic continued fractions. His work bridges theoretical mathematics with post-quantum cryptographic system development, emphasizing mathematical structures for quantum-resistant security.
He actively contributes to the QuSAC Lab's mission in quantum-safe cryptographic research.
